Output 89a647b6078106abb880155e5d4c86984a02fb2cc709e813dfc028c338d2420a:0

value
1322582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2abb9e31d8c4020a1d95618dfd9b0682181f4f56 OP_EQUALVERIFY OP_CHECKSIG
address
14tx8ysDvvMVui2GESvg5XNzfE22FFBwEF
transaction
89a647b6078106abb880155e5d4c86984a02fb2cc709e813dfc028c338d2420a
spent
true